Description
RECEPTION ROOM Left off the entrance hallway is the first reception room which is of a decent size. Cream carpeted flooring and magnolia walls, featuring a silver curtain pole and grey curtains.
LIVING ROOM Adjacent to the first reception room but offering more space. Cream carpeted flooring and magnolia walls. Silver curtain poles and grey curtains. Plentiful plug sockets.
KITCHEN/DINER Following on from the two reception rooms. It is wonderfully bright and welcoming as its south facing, allowing plentiful light and sunshine into the home. Tiled flooring in a modern off-white colour. The cupboards are in a crisp white colour with speckled off white worktops, somewhat similar to the flooring. Built in appliances comprise dishwasher, oven with gas hob, cooker hood and fridge freezer. To the right we have the dining area, with patio doors opening up onto the rear garden. To the left we have the utility room.
UTILITY ROOM A lovely compact but useful utility room comprising the boiler and boiler cupboard, washing machine, dishwasher and storage space. On your left is the downstairs W/C. On your right is the back door leading onto the rear garden.
W/C A compact W/C set under the staircase, offering a wash basin, toilet and frosted glass window.
STAIRS Set in the middle of the property. Cream carpeted flooring and magnolia walls spiraling up to the first floor of the property. Window featured on staircase.
BATHROOM At the top of the stairs upon our left is the family bathroom, comprising a three piece suite: wash basin, toilet and overhead electric shower, set in the bathtub.
STORAGE Decent sized storage cupboard with carpeted flooring.
MASTER BEDROOM Set at the rear of the property, with cream carpeted flooring and magnolia walls. It features built in wardrobe space which is plentiful, one panel is mirrored whilst the other two are frosted white. Views onto the rear garden. Ensuite bathroom is also present.
ENSUITE A light and airy en suite bathroom, comprising a three piece suite: wash basin, toilet and shower cubicle with overhead rainfall shower. Light beige vinyl flooring matching the tiled walls which are throughout. Built in mirror over the sink. Frosted window and extractor fan present.
BEDROOM TWO Large double bedroom with cream carpeted flooring and magnolia walls. Silver curtain poles and light brown curtains.
BEDROOM THREE Single bedroom with checkered white/light brown curtains. Cream carpeted flooring and magnolia walls.
BEDROOM FOUR Small sized double bedroom. Light brown curtains. Cream carpeted flooring and magnolia walls.
GARDEN Leading from the back door, you are greeting with a paved pathway leading around the garden into the garage, to the patio doors, to the front entrance of the garage and also to the left hand side of the property, with gated access at both entrance points.
GARAGE Single garage which is attached to a neighboruing garage with two entrance points. One being the front through the garage door which is manually operated. The other being through the right hand side door entrance.
